Free Movies at Publick Playhouse

"Preacher's Kid" Nov. 9: Tired of being a preacher's daughter and longing to experience more of life, 20-something Angie King strikes out on her own and joins a traveling gospel show. In this modern day rendition of the fable of "The Prodigal Son," she soon discovers life on the road is tough, but fears going home with 
nothing to show for herself, or worse, to a father who no longer loves her.  Run Time: 110 minutes .

"Four Christmases" Dec. 7:  An upscale, unhappily married couple find their exotic vacation plans knocked out by fog. They are then forced into a four family frenzy as they attempt to satisfy everyone on the holiday. As they count the hours until their escape, they find long-repressed adolescent wounds reopened and re-evaluate their future together in this raucous comedy. Run Time: 88 minutes
